so, what i'm trying to do is simply change the change interval on the
ssmypics.scr to less than the windows allowed 6 seconds. I found the entry
i need to hit, HKEY_USERS/S-1-5-21-842925246-706699826-830/control
panel/screen saver.slideshow.

what i'm wondering is why do i see S-1-5-19 and the like? what are they
dignifying or telling me? i had to manually search all the sections to find
the screen saver.slideshow.

I'm guessing those are 'users' on my computer? and one would think the
.DEFAULT would be the setting to change for all users new / old on the
machine? But i don't see the screen saver.slide show in there... so i'm
confused.

Also, just for reference, if you change the timing interval of the slide
show, and allow the "transisions' you are going to be forced back to the 6
second default :(
